Khartoum – The Sudanese paramilitary group RSF has said it has agreed to a 72-hour ceasefire. “The ceasefire coincides with the blessed Muslim festival of sacrifice, Eid al-Fitr,” said the RSF militia. The ceasefire will begin at 6 a.m. Friday to open humanitarian corridors for the evacuation of citizens and allow them to see their families.
